CONTENT: On Halloween, when magic is in the air, a little girl encounters a fairy child who takes her to his magical world and pleads with her to stay. Knowing she doesn't belong, she refuses, convincing her fairy guide to return with her to her home and travel for a time "over the human road." Yolen adds some sweet details to a story with a familiar folktale ring, presenting all in pleasing poetry that slips easily off the tongue for reading aloud. Dyer's illustrations are a study in colorful contrast: the quaint, apple-cheeked girl with a circle of flowers in her hair; the fairy boy in diaphanous green with sun-dappled wings; a landscape bright with brilliant harvest colors; an enchanted hall "bedecked in candlelight." A story about a friendship that stretches across some unusual boundaries.
